Multiple vulnerabilities have been found in Apache, the worst of which could result in the arbitrary execution of code.
Package | www-servers/apache on all architectures |
---|---|
Affected versions | < 2.4.46 |
Unaffected versions | >= 2.4.46 |
The Apache HTTP server is one of the most popular web servers on the Internet.
Multiple vulnerabilities have been discovered in Apache. Please review the CVE identifiers referenced below for details.
Please review the referenced CVE identifiers for details.
There is no known workaround at this time.
All Apache users should upgrade to the latest version:
# emerge --sync # emerge --ask --oneshot --verbose ">=www-servers/apache-2.4.46"
